斗 is a pictograph of a ladle or dipper, with a long handle and a scoop, originally used as a unit of dry measure. It also represents the meaning 'fight' as a simplified form of 鬥, which depicted two people in combat, but the modern character retains the simple four-stroke shape.

dòu zhēng
Struggle; Fight
zhàn dòu
to fight
běi dǒu xīng
The Big Dipper
lòu dǒu
Funnel

我们要与各种不良社会现象作斗争。

wǒ men yào yǔ gè zhǒng bù liáng shè huì xiàn xiàng zuò dòu zhēng

We must fight against various negative social phenomena.

战士们在激烈的战斗中表现得非常英勇。

zhàn shì men zài jī liè de zhàn dòu zhōng biǎo xiàn dé fēi cháng yīng yǒng

The soldiers acted very bravely in the fierce battle.

在迷路时,我们可以通过北斗星辨认方向。

zài mí lù shí wǒ men kě yǐ tōng guò běi dǒu xīng biàn rèn fāng xiàng

When lost, we can identify the direction using the Big Dipper.

厨师用漏斗将油装进细颈瓶子里。

chú shī yòng lòu dǒu jiāng yóu zhuāng jìn xì jǐng píng zi lǐ

The chef used a funnel to pour oil into a narrow-necked bottle.

The character 斗 is itself a radical and a pictograph, originally depicting a ladle or dipper used for measuring grain. This shape directly inspired its meaning as a unit of dry measure (dǒu), while its use in words like 斗争 (dòu zhēng) comes from a different pronunciation and later semantic extension. Structurally, it has no smaller components; its simple form represents an ancient drinking or measuring vessel.
